Quickie Review - Lady Gaga's "The Fame Monster"!



Surprise, surprise. I love this album.

It's no secret that I love pretty much everything Lady Gaga creates, and this album is clearly no exception. Below is a track by track breakdown of each song from The Fame Monster and my thoughts - simple as they may be - as there is no disputing that this album is gold.

Bad Romance - Upbeat. Everybody's heard it. This song is MAJOR.
Alejandro - Upbeat. Definitely my favorite track on this album. "Hot like Mexico, Rejoice!"
Monster - Upbeat. Another catchy track from Miss Gagalicious.
Speechless - Ballad, Gaga style. I've only listened to it a couple of times, but it's pretty great. A bit different than what we're used to hearing from Lady Gaga.
Dance in the Dark - Upbeat. Hot. Samples a song I can't quite put my finger on. Love it.
Telephone - Upbeat. My second favorite song on this album. I predict we'll be hearing this in the clubs shortly. Features Beyonce.
So Happy I Could Die - Midtempo. Love it. "Eh hey, Eh hey, ye haw, ye haw."
Teeth - Midtempo. Only listened to it once, and didn't totally love it, but will probably grow on me.

All in all, GREAT ALBUM GAGA! Can't wait to see what the future has in store for you - this girl is single handedly reinventing pop. No doubt.
